Quote:
Originally Posted by franklekens View Post
So I'll have to spend a day again sifting through a near 3000 book library to find what I want to put on it.
I've done this enough times that I have a work around for that.

I use reading list to sync books to the device. When I want to add a book, I add it to a reading list that adds a tag to the book and syncs everything on the list on next connect and clears the list.

I have another reading list that is sync'ed from what is on the device, and sets the flag, so everything on the device gets the flag set eventually.

I have saved searches that give me lists of books that are suppose to be on the device but are not (in case I finish a book and delete it, now I can go mark the book as done and clear the on device tag).

It is possible to soft reset the device and have it rebuild the database without needing to re-sideload all the books (just delete the database), but even if the side loaded books get wiped, I can just select the ones with the tag and schedule them to be sync'ed again. Or weed out the list before I do that. Or send them in small batches over a couple of days when it is convenient...

I use a custom column for the books that I send to my devices. A saved search shows only the books belonging to this column. When a device is connected, I click on the saved search and sort by on_device, so I can see at a glance which books are not yet sent.

Also for what it is worth, the issue with database corruption does not seem connected to not safely ejecting your ereader. The extra database files that are visible during an error connect very strongly suggest that the issue is during the shutdown of the file system on the exposed partition prior to the connect to your PC.
